Abstract
The invention provides a rotary lawn mower with an improved mulching deck. The rotary lawn mower comprises a plurality of sets of cutting blades. Each of the blade sets includes a lower, leading blade and an upper, trailing blade. The lower blade has a leading cutting edge and an upwardly angled trailing edge. The upper trailing blade extends at an angle relative to the leading blade and has a leading cutting edge for cutting clippings deflected upwardly by the upwardly angled trailing edge of the leading blade. The lawn mower further comprises a mulching deck including a plastic, dent-resistant, rust-proof insert which is positioned in the deck. The insert provides correct air flow for mulching and a sound barrier for reduced noise. The insert defines a plurality of recesses. A blade set is mounted for rotation about an axis of each recess. The insert includes an integral, arcuate baffle extending downwardly adjacent the periphery of one of the recesses impeding air flow from the one recess to an adjacent recess. The insert also includes an integral projection in one of the left and right recesses such that the recess has a decreased height in the area of the projection. The projection prevents downward flow of air that would otherwise result from converging air from two adjacent blade sets. The lawn mower further comprises a front deflector removably mounted on the front portion of the deck side wall to allow venting of air but not discharge of clippings from the front of the deck.
